So I picked up the Steelseries Spectrum 5XB off Steelseries's website for 90 USD. I used a coupon code I found here for 10% off to :D There's a lot of reviews out there from big name reviewers but I'd like to make a quick one from an actual consumer. I've had these for about 3 weeks now and I love them, so i'll get to the pros and cons.


Pros

� Very, Very comfortable ear cushions.
� Durable, braided cable is a nice add and the adjustable part bends without breaking well.
� Adjusts well to all head sizes
� Amazing sound quality
� Easy access mute functions
� Separate game volume and chat volume controls easily accessible

Cons

� Microphone quality isn't amazing
� Livemix feature, frankly, sucks

All in all, this is a very great headset for the money. I've never personally used Astro A40's but I've spoken with people who have and they claim the 5XB rivals them. As far as the cons go, the microphone sometimes bugs out and makes my voice sound real quiet and choppy. It's enough for my teammates to tell me to fix my mic but it doesn't happen all the time. The Livemix feature is a really good idea but it gets pretty annoying. If a teammate breathes into his mic just a bit it lowers the game volume very low for longer than necessary. What could have been done was to lower game volume based on how loud your teammates/party members are talking on some sort of scale, not just lower the game volume to a certain point everytime someones mic opens up. This isn't a big deal though because you can easily turn the livemix off. These flaws are too petty to hinder the greatness of the headset and if you are in search of a new one, I would recommend to anyone trying this one out.

Final Rating: 9/10

After owning a pair of Spectrum 5XBs for alittle under a month now, I feel Ive had enough time to truely give my review for this headset.

Earpieces The earpieces for this headset are extremely comfortable, made of cloth (not some crappy leather material like TBs) and fit around my ears easily. They do not rub against my ears and cause them to become irratated after a couple hours of gameplay which allows me to play and use them longer. The earpieces reduce any background noise significantly which helps prevent being distracted when trying to focus on in game sounds while playing.

Audio Quality The audio quality for this headset is excellent, by far the best quality from any headset Ive used to date. This headset if definitely a good choice to have when is comes to casual or competitive gaming. When I first used the headset it was kinda difficult to tell where the sound was coming from exactly but it didnt take long for me to adjust to the headset and being playing better.

Microphone The microphone voice output is great. Everyone can hear me very well and never complains that they cant hear me in the game. The microphone is pretty sensitive though but that isnt any major issue. The addition of the mic being retractable in and out of the headset helps ensure that it will not break.


AudioMixer This is the only major issue Ive had with this headset. The mixer doesnt form to the xbox 360 controller that well and can get annoying very quick. Due to the fact that is doesnt form to the controller when you plug the headset into it, you get this constant humming noise which get very annonying. It also produces the humming nosie through the mic every now and then and people that you are in a party with or in a game with cant hear it, and they will NOT like it.

Misc The ability to separate the headset into three pieces is a little but nice addition to the headset. You no longer have to worry about your headset breaking in your bag whenever you go places due to the bag being tossed around or getting crush by anything else you are carrying in the bag. The LiveMix feature on the AudioMixer is another nice addition. You are able to turn this feature on or off at anytime you choose. However, when its turned on the in game noise gets dropped way to low when someone talks. If someone on your team or in your party has a sensitive mic, whenever it goes off the LiveMix drops the game sound so you can hear them, which can be a problem when all they are doing is breathing into the mic.

Overall I strongly reccomend to anyone looking to get a headset to save thier money for this headset. This is an all-round excellent headset. Rating: 9 out of 10.

SteelSeries Spectrum 5XB

Innovation at its Finest


If you haven’t heard or just don’t know yet “SteelSeries” is one of the largest suppliers of high end gaming accessories. For many gamers across the world a top end headset, mouse, or keyboard could be the difference between taking your game to the next level!

----->The Spectrum 5XB is the first Xbox compatible headset produced by SteelSeries <-----

Product Info + Feature

The Spectrums offer amazing comfort with larger ear cushions that allow gamers to put in session upon session without any irritation or pain. Yes that’s right I said “PAIN” there have been multiple headsets before I made the switch to SteelSeries that would cause extreme discomfort and ruin my gaming experience. If your main focus in gaming revolves around “shooters” then having an exceptional headset is mandatory for sniffing out clever opponents and pin pointing location quickly. A SteelSeries trademark with nearly all of their headsets is the retractable microphone which enables easy traveling while protecting an important portion of the product.

Style

These bad boys are attention grabbers, and definitely in the RIGHT way. It’s a sure thing to send a message at LAN events that you mean business and plan on taking home a check. The Spectrums are your ALL-IN-ONE headset… (Compatible with the Xbox, PC, Subs, Ipod, etc…)

Cons

It’s too bad the Spectrums are a wired headset, I have plenty of cords around the TV and would have loved to see this product come wireless!

Price: $89.99

The price is actually on the cheap side in comparison to high end headsets on the market especially ones that offer all the features and compatibility of the Spectrums.

Bottom Line


Does SteelSeries ever put out mediocre products? NO!! This isn’t any different they have followed suit and constructed a durable yet light headset with premium sound quality at an affordable price.
What more can a gamer ask for?
